Optimisation of Mobile Communication Networks - OMCO NET

Event: Mini Conference - Optimisation of Mobile Communication Networks

Date: 28-30 June 2012

Location: School of technology, Southampton Solent University

The mini conference “Optimisation of Mobile Communication Networks” focuses on advanced methods for search and optimisation applied to wireless communication networks. It is sponsored by Research & Enterprise Fund Southampton Solent University.

The conference strives to widen knowledge on advanced search methods capable of optimisation of wireless communications networks. The conference aims to provide a forum for exchange of recent knowledge, new ideas and trends in this progressive and challenging area. The conference will popularise new successful approaches on resolving hard tasks such as minimisation of transmit power, cooperative and optimal routing.
